Convertendo EPUB para PNG

Na era digital de hoje, a necessidade de converter vários formatos de arquivo é bastante comum. EPUB é um formato popular para e-books, enquanto PNG é um formato de imagem comumente usado. Converter arquivos EPUB em imagens PNG pode ser uma tarefa útil, e Aspose.HTML for Java fornece uma solução perfeita para essa finalidade. Neste guia passo a passo, orientaremos você no processo de conversão de EPUB em PNG usando Aspose.HTML para Java.

Pré-requisitos

Antes de começarmos, existem alguns pré-requisitos que você precisa ter em vigor:

  1. Ambiente de desenvolvimento Java: certifique-se de ter o Java instalado em seu sistema. Você pode baixar e instalar o Java no site:Downloads de Java.

  2. Aspose.HTML para Java: você deve ter a biblioteca Aspose.HTML para Java. Você pode baixá-lo emAspose.HTML para Java.

  3. Arquivo EPUB: Prepare o arquivo EPUB que deseja converter para PNG. Certifique-se de tê-lo disponível em seu sistema.

Agora que classificamos nossos pré-requisitos, vamos prosseguir para as etapas de conversão de EPUB em PNG usando Aspose.HTML para Java.

Importar pacotes

Primeiro, precisamos importar os pacotes necessários para acessar a biblioteca Aspose.HTML para Java. Veja como você pode fazer isso:

import com.aspose.html.saving.ImageSaveOptions;
import com.aspose.html.converters.Converter;
import com.aspose.html.rendering.image.ImageFormat;
import java.io.FileInputStream;

Etapa 1: abra o arquivo EPUB

Para iniciar o processo de conversão, você precisa abrir o arquivo EPUB. Use o seguinte código para fazer isso:

try (FileInputStream fileInputStream = new FileInputStream("path/to/your/input.epub")) {

Certifique-se de substituir"path/to/your/input.epub" com o caminho real do arquivo EPUB.

Etapa 2: inicializar ImageSaveOptions

ImageSaveOptions permite especificar o formato no qual deseja salvar o conteúdo do EPUB. Neste caso, queremos salvá-lo como uma imagem PNG. Inicialize as opções conforme mostrado abaixo:

ImageSaveOptions options = new ImageSaveOptions(ImageFormat.Png);

Etapa 3: converter EPUB em PNG

Agora vem a etapa crucial de converter o arquivo EPUB em uma imagem PNG. Use oConverter.convertEPUB método para esse fim. Veja como isso é feito:

Converter.convertEPUB(
    fileInputStream,
    options,
    "path/to/your/output.png"
);

Certifique-se de substituir"path/to/your/output.png" com o caminho desejado para salvar o arquivo PNG.

Com essas três etapas, você converteu com êxito um arquivo EPUB em uma imagem PNG usando Aspose.HTML para Java. É um processo simples, graças aos recursos poderosos desta biblioteca.

Conclusão

Neste guia, aprendemos como converter EPUB em PNG usando Aspose.HTML para Java. Essa conversão pode ser uma ferramenta útil em vários cenários, como transformar conteúdo de e-book em imagens. Com os pré-requisitos corretos e as etapas simples descritas acima, você pode realizar essa tarefa sem esforço.

Perguntas frequentes

O uso do Aspose.HTML para Java é gratuito?

Aspose.HTML para Java não é gratuito, mas você pode explorar uma versão de teste gratuita[aqui](https://releases.aspose.com/) para ter uma ideia de suas capacidades.

Onde posso encontrar a documentação do Aspose.HTML para Java?

A documentação pode ser encontrada[aqui](https://reference.aspose.com/html/java/). É um recurso valioso para compreender os recursos e funcionalidades da biblioteca.

Como posso obter uma licença temporária do Aspose.HTML for Java?

Se precisar de uma licença temporária, você pode visitar[esse link](https://purchase.aspose.com/temporary-license/) para solicitar um.

Onde posso obter suporte para Aspose.HTML para Java?

O fórum da comunidade Aspose.HTML for Java é um ótimo lugar para buscar suporte e orientação. Você pode acessá-lo[aqui](https://forum.aspose.com/).

Que outros formatos de arquivo o Aspose.HTML para Java pode manipular?

Aspose.HTML para Java oferece suporte a uma ampla variedade de formatos de arquivo para conversão e manipulação, incluindo HTML, PDF e muito mais. Verifique a documentação para obter uma lista abrangente de formatos suportados.